document.write( "Question 1128413: A park has two sprinklers that are used to fill a fountain. One sprinkler can fill the fountain in 4 h, whereas the second sprinkler can fill the fountain in 12 h. How long will it take to fill the fountain with both sprinklers operating?

\n" ); document.write( "The classic way to solve this kind of problem is to think of the fractions of the job each sprinkler does in one hour.

\n" ); document.write( "In this problem, one sprinkler fills 1/4 of the fountain in 1 hour and the other fills 1/12 of it in one hour. Together, then, the fraction of the fountain they fill is

\n" ); document.write( "\"1%2F4%2B1%2F12+=+3%2F12%2B1%2F12+=+4%2F12+=+1%2F3\"

\n" ); document.write( "Then, since together they fill 1/3 of the fountain in one hour, it takes them 3 hours to fill to fountain.

\n" ); document.write( "This is a very common problem that I see frequently on high school math competition tests. An experienced student will just write down the answer without having to do much work at all; the answer is just \"product divided by sum\" -- in this problem, \"%2812%2A4%29%2F%2812%2B4%29+=+48%2F16+=+3\".

\n" ); document.write( "Here is how that works in general....

\n" ); document.write( "Suppose the two times for the two workers are x and y. Then the fractions they do in one unit of time are 1/x and 1/y. The fraction they do together in one unit of time is 1/x+1/y = (x+y)/(xy); then the amount of time they take to do the job together is the reciprocal of that number, which is (xy)/(x+y).

\n" ); document.write( "There is also another easy alternative method for solving this type of problem that many students like.

\n" ); document.write( "Consider the least common multiple of the two times for the two sprinklers; the LCM of 4 and 12 is 12.

\n" ); document.write( "Now imagine each sprinkler working for 12 hours. The one that can fill the fountain in 4 hours could fill the fountain 3 times in 12 hours; the one that can fill it in 12 hours could fill the fountain 1 time in 12 hours.

\n" ); document.write( "Together, then, they could fill the fountain 4 times in 12 hours; that means they could fill it once in 3 hours.
